Gene function (GO predictions)

GO predictions are based solely on the InterPro-to-GO mappings published by EMBL-EBI, which are in turn based on the mapping of predicted domains to the InterPro dataset. The InterPro-to-GO mapping was last updated on , while the GO metadata was last updated on .

GO term Namespace Name Definition Relationships
Cellular component Integral component of membrane The component of a membrane consisting of the gene products and protein complexes having at least some part of their peptide sequence embedded in the hydrophobic region of the membrane.
Molecular function Transmembrane transporter activity Enables the transfer of a substance, usually a specific substance or a group of related substances, from one side of a membrane to the other.
Biological process Nitrogen compound transport The directed movement of nitrogen-containing compounds into, out of or within a cell, or between cells, by means of some agent such as a transporter or pore.
